Output 32f439916e63629c624dd3e8dd92dc93a109406d6fa9829ebb7aef6f9fd986b2:0

value
21298001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23490dd7de0b98e8571eac71c1797133ea9f0833 OP_EQUAL
address
34ub69JUwUbiFwWg6tZnZfMdhKSYso9XxZ
transaction
32f439916e63629c624dd3e8dd92dc93a109406d6fa9829ebb7aef6f9fd986b2
spent
true